Why Digital Inspections Drive Customer Approval Confidence
Customer skepticism remains the single greatest barrier to profitable auto repair operations. When service advisors recommend necessary repairs, they face an uphill battle against decades of industry distrust. According to AAA’s consumer research, two out of three American drivers don’t trust auto repair shops, citing concerns about unnecessary service recommendations and price gouging as their primary reasons for skepticism.
This trust deficit translates directly into lost revenue. Industry data shows that shops capture only 42% of recommended repair work, meaning nearly $58 of every $100 in potential revenue disappears because customers decline services they view with suspicion. For independent shop owners operating on thin margins, this approval gap represents the difference between thriving and merely surviving.
Digital vehicle inspections have emerged as the most effective tool for bridging this confidence gap. By replacing verbal recommendations with visual evidence, DVIs transform the approval process from adversarial negotiation into collaborative problem-solving. Shops implementing comprehensive digital inspection programs report approval rate increases of 70% or higher, with average repair orders climbing by 25–40%.

The Psychology Behind Visual Evidence and Customer Confidence
Human beings are fundamentally visual creatures. Research in cognitive psychology demonstrates that people process visual information 60,000 times faster than text-based information. When customers receive verbal descriptions of needed repairs, they must translate abstract technical language into mental images, creating opportunities for misunderstanding, suspicion, and decision paralysis.
Digital vehicle inspections leverage this visual processing advantage by showing customers exactly what technicians see. A photograph of brake pads worn to 2mm remaining communicates urgency more effectively than any verbal explanation. The customer doesn’t need mechanical expertise to recognize that metal-on-metal contact poses danger. The visual evidence speaks for itself.
Trust Through Transparency
The transparency enabled by photographic documentation addresses the core psychological barrier preventing approvals: the perception of information asymmetry. Customers know that technicians possess expertise they lack. This knowledge gap creates vulnerability that triggers defensive skepticism. When shops ask customers to approve expensive repairs based solely on expert opinion, customers instinctively protect themselves by questioning necessity.
DVIs eliminate this asymmetry by making the invisible visible. Customers see the same evidence technicians use to formulate recommendations. This democratization of information transforms the shop-customer relationship from one of expert-versus-layperson to collaborative partners working together to maintain vehicle safety. The psychological shift is profound: customers who feel informed become advocates rather than adversaries.

How Digital Inspections Build Trust That Traditional Methods Cannot
Traditional inspection methods fail not because technicians perform inadequate work but because the communication process undermines credibility. Three structural problems inherent to verbal recommendation systems create skepticism that even the most honest shops struggle to overcome.
The Verbal Description Limitation
Service advisors face an impossible translation challenge. Technical findings must be converted into language customers understand without losing critical context about urgency or consequence. Too technical and customers feel patronized. Too simplified and recommendations appear arbitrary.
Consider the communication gap in describing brake system wear. A technician identifies 2mm remaining pad thickness, pulsation during braking, and surface rust on rotors. The service advisor might translate this to: “Your brakes are getting low and starting to make noise.” The customer, hearing “getting low,” interprets this as gradual wear rather than immediate safety concern, opting to delay replacement.
Digital inspections bypass this translation entirely. A photo showing the brake pad’s minimal remaining material, accompanied by a simple annotation indicating manufacturer-recommended replacement threshold, communicates both current condition and safety implication without requiring technical vocabulary. The customer sees the problem and understands the solution intuitively.
The Timing Credibility Problem
When customers drop vehicles off for routine service and receive calls 90 minutes later describing additional needed work totaling hundreds or thousands of dollars, the timing feels suspicious regardless of recommendation legitimacy. The convenience appears too calculated, triggering skepticism even when findings are entirely legitimate.
DVIs restructure this timeline in customer-friendly ways. Instead of phone calls demanding immediate decisions, customers receive comprehensive inspection reports they can review at their own pace. This autonomy reduces perceived pressure. Shops report that giving customers 24–48 hours to review findings before following up accelerates approvals rather than slowing them, because it eliminates the defensive resistance triggered by perceived urgency.
The Cherry-Picking Perception
Customers often suspect that shops selectively present recommendations based on profit potential rather than genuine necessity. This suspicion intensifies when inspections consistently identify problems costing several hundred dollars, rarely finding inexpensive issues or confirming that systems are healthy.
Comprehensive DVIs that document both problems and properly functioning systems combat this perception. When an inspection shows excellent tire condition, healthy battery, and clean fluids alongside a worn serpentine belt, customers trust the belt recommendation more readily. Balanced reporting positions the shop as objective evaluator rather than problem manufacturer seeking revenue.
Data from shops implementing this balanced approach shows approval rates for genuinely necessary repairs increase by 35–50% compared to inspections highlighting only deficiencies. Customers appreciate honesty about what doesn’t need fixing as much as identification of actual problems.
The Mechanics of Confidence: How Digital Inspections Actually Work
Understanding why DVIs drive approval confidence requires examining the operational mechanics that transform raw inspection data into trust-building customer communications. The process involves far more than simply photographing vehicle components.
Comprehensive Documentation Standards
High-performing DVI implementations establish clear documentation standards that ensure consistency regardless of which technician performs the inspection. These standards typically include minimum photo requirements (30+ images per comprehensive inspection), mandatory coverage areas (brakes, tires, fluids, belts, suspension components), and quality criteria for acceptable images.
Photo quality proves critical to credibility. Blurry, poorly lit, or confusing images undermine trust rather than building it. Shops must establish lighting requirements, focus standards, and context guidelines that help customers understand exactly what they’re seeing. A close-up photo of a torn CV boot means little without a wider shot showing its location on the vehicle.
Best practices include annotating photos to highlight specific concerns. Modern DVI software enables technicians to add arrows, circles, or measurement overlays that direct customer attention to relevant details. These annotations transform passive observation into active understanding, helping customers see what technicians want them to notice.
Color-Coded Severity Systems
Presenting customers with 20+ inspection findings creates decision paralysis rather than clarity. Effective DVIs employ color-coded severity ratings that help customers prioritize:
- Red: Critical safety issues requiring immediate attention
- Yellow: Important maintenance items needed soon
- Green: Components in acceptable condition
This visual hierarchy enables customers to focus on genuinely urgent issues rather than feeling overwhelmed by comprehensive inspection results. Service advisors can structure conversations around red items first, yellow items second, and green items as reassurance that the shop isn’t manufacturing problems.
Research from AutoVitals analyzing thousands of inspection reports shows that shops using clear severity coding achieve approval rates 45% higher on critical items and 60% higher on important maintenance compared to shops presenting all findings with equal emphasis.

Real-Time Delivery Mechanisms
The method and timing of inspection delivery significantly impact customer receptivity. Modern DVI platforms enable real-time report delivery via text message or email, allowing customers to review findings while still fresh in memory from drop-off conversation.
Immediate delivery serves two purposes: it demonstrates efficiency (customers appreciate knowing their vehicle is receiving attention promptly), and it provides adequate review time before follow-up conversations. When service advisors call to discuss findings 30–60 minutes after sending the report, customers have already processed the information visually, transforming the conversation from persuasion to consultation.
Data shows that customers who spend 400+ seconds (approximately 7 minutes) reviewing inspection reports approve work at rates 65% higher than those who spend fewer than 2 minutes. The format and clarity of the DVI directly influence this engagement time, making report design as critical as the underlying inspection quality.
Quantifying the Confidence Impact: Real Performance Data
The approval confidence generated by DVIs translates into measurable financial outcomes across multiple dimensions. Shops that track DVI performance systematically reveal consistent patterns that validate the confidence-building effect.
Approval Rate Increases
Industry research consistently demonstrates dramatic approval rate improvements following comprehensive DVI implementation. AutoVitals reports that shops following best practices see approval rate increases exceeding 70% on recommended services. Xtime’s analysis of dealer data shows shops using their digital inspection platform experience up to $144 additional revenue per repair order compared to traditional inspection methods.
These improvements prove most pronounced on higher-value repairs where customer skepticism traditionally runs highest. Shops implementing DVIs report that approval rates on repairs exceeding $1,000 increase from baseline averages of 20–25% to sustained rates of 55–65%. The visual evidence provides the confidence customers need to approve significant expenditures.
Average Repair Order Value Growth
When customers approve more recommended work, average repair orders increase proportionally. Shops using comprehensive DVI programs consistently report ARO increases of 25–40% within the first year of implementation. For a shop servicing 400 vehicles monthly with a $350 baseline average repair order, a 30% increase generates approximately $42,000 in additional monthly revenue, or over $500,000 annually.
This growth stems not from artificially inflating recommendations but from capturing genuine maintenance needs that previously went unaddressed due to customer skepticism. DVIs don’t create new problems; they provide the evidence customers need to address existing ones confidently.
Customer Retention and Lifetime Value
The confidence built through transparent DVIs drives customer retention rates significantly above industry averages. Shops emphasizing inspection transparency report annual customer retention rates of 75–82% compared to industry norms of 60–65%. This improvement compounds over time as loyal customers generate predictable revenue streams and refer friends and family.
Calculating lifetime value improvements reveals the profound long-term impact. A customer retained for seven years versus three years generates 2.3x the total revenue. When 15–20% retention improvement applies across hundreds of customers, the cumulative revenue impact over five years easily exceeds immediate transaction value increases.

Implementation Strategies That Maximize Confidence-Building
Simply adopting DVI technology does not guarantee confidence-building outcomes. Implementation quality determines whether digital inspections enhance or undermine customer trust. Shops that achieve the best results follow systematic approaches addressing both technical execution and communication strategy.
Technician Training and Buy-In
DVIs succeed or fail based on technician adoption quality. When technicians view inspections as administrative burdens imposed from above, they produce rushed, inconsistent results that fail to build customer confidence. Shops must invest in comprehensive training that helps technicians understand how quality inspections directly impact their productivity and earnings.
Effective training programs emphasize photography fundamentals: proper lighting techniques, appropriate camera angles, context inclusion, and annotation best practices. Many shops underestimate how much guidance technicians need to capture consistently useful images. What appears obvious to experienced photographers often proves challenging for technicians whose expertise lies in mechanical diagnosis rather than visual documentation.
Beyond technical skills, shops must cultivate technician understanding of how inspections build trust. Sharing customer feedback about helpful inspection reports, highlighting cases where photos resolved potential disputes, and demonstrating the connection between inspection quality and approval rates help technicians see DVIs as value-creating rather than time-consuming.
Service Advisor Communication Excellence
Even perfect inspection execution fails if service advisors present findings poorly. The most confidence-building implementations train advisors in consultation skills rather than sales techniques. Advisors should walk customers through photos using open-ended questions that encourage engagement: “What do you notice in this image?” rather than declarative statements like “This needs immediate replacement.”
The language advisors use when presenting findings significantly impacts customer receptivity. Pressure language triggers defensive resistance. Educational language builds openness. Advisors should replace phrases like “You need to approve this today” with alternatives like “Here’s what we found during your inspection” or “Let me show you what this looks like so you can make the best decision for your situation.”

Quality Control and Continuous Improvement
Inspection quality degrades over time without systematic quality control. Shops should implement weekly review processes where service managers or shop foremen examine a random sample of completed inspections, checking for photo quality, completeness, and accuracy. This sampling identifies technicians needing additional coaching and reinforces standards across the team.
Customer feedback integration provides ground truth about whether DVIs actually build confidence. Shops should solicit specific feedback on inspection usefulness through brief surveys or follow-up questions. Questions like “Did the inspection report help you understand your vehicle’s condition?” and “Were the photos clear and helpful?” surface issues that internal reviews might miss.

Common Confidence-Killing Mistakes and How to Avoid Them
Even shops with good intentions undermine customer confidence through implementation mistakes that trigger skepticism rather than building trust. Recognizing these pitfalls helps shops avoid sabotaging their own DVI investments.
Overwhelming Customers with Minor Issues
When inspection reports flag every possible maintenance item including slightly dusty cabin air filters and windshield wipers with minor wear, customers mentally shut down rather than prioritizing critical needs. Presenting 20+ findings of varying importance creates decision paralysis that reduces approvals on genuinely urgent work.
The solution is severity-based filtering. Service advisors should present only red and yellow items during initial customer communications, reserving green items for documentation purposes rather than active presentation. This filtering helps customers focus on what actually matters without feeling bombarded by trivial observations.
Inconsistent Inspection Quality
When different technicians apply wildly different inspection standards, customers notice. One visit produces a detailed 25-point inspection with clear photos. The next yields a cursory 8-point inspection with blurry images. This inconsistency suggests inspections are not truly systematic, undermining the professional positioning shops seek.
Standardization through written protocols, photo quality requirements, and regular quality audits ensures customers receive comparable experiences regardless of which technician services their vehicle. Consistency builds the reliability that trust requires.
Aggressive Follow-Up That Feels Like Harassment
Some shops respond to declined recommendations with repeated follow-up calls, emails, and texts pushing customers to approve work. This persistence feels like harassment rather than helpful reminders. Customers who initially delayed decisions due to timing or budget constraints become permanently resistant when pressured.
Respectful follow-up means one check-in 7–14 days after initial presentation, framed as “Just wanted to see if you had any questions about the inspection findings we discussed.” If the customer declines again, the shop should wait for the next service visit. Respecting customer autonomy builds long-term loyalty that aggressive tactics destroy.

The Future of Customer Confidence in Auto Repair
Digital vehicle inspections represent more than technological adoption. They embody a fundamental shift in how auto repair shops relate to customers, moving from adversarial transactions where customers protect themselves from potential exploitation to collaborative partnerships built on transparency and mutual respect.
The approval confidence generated by effective DVI implementation creates competitive advantages that price competition cannot erode. In an industry plagued by trust deficits, shops that demonstrate honesty through visual evidence attract customers frustrated by competitors’ opaque recommendations. This differentiation drives sustainable growth grounded in customer loyalty rather than aggressive marketing.
For shop owners contemplating DVI investment, the question is not whether digital inspections build customer confidence; the data conclusively demonstrates they do. The relevant question is whether to adopt this technology proactively while competitors still rely on verbal recommendations, or reactively after losing market share to more transparent shops.
Customer expectations continue evolving toward greater transparency across all service industries. Auto repair shops that embrace this evolution through comprehensive digital inspection programs position themselves for long-term success. Those that cling to traditional verbal recommendation systems face increasing competitive disadvantage as customer skepticism intensifies.
The shops that thrive in coming years will be those that recognize customer confidence as their most valuable asset. Digital vehicle inspections provide the mechanism for building that confidence systematically, transforming skeptical prospects into loyal advocates who approve needed work confidently and return for service regularly.

Frequently Asked Questions About Digital Vehicle Inspections and Customer Confidence
How much do digital vehicle inspections increase customer approval rates?
Industry data shows that shops implementing comprehensive DVI programs experience approval rate increases of 70% or higher on recommended services. Shops using best practices report that approval rates on high-value repairs exceeding $1,000 increase from baseline averages of 20–25% to sustained rates of 55–65%. The visual evidence provided by digital inspections gives customers the confidence they need to approve necessary work.
Why do customers trust digital inspections more than verbal recommendations?
Customers trust digital inspections because they eliminate information asymmetry. Rather than relying solely on expert opinion, customers can see the same photographic evidence that technicians use to formulate recommendations. This visual transparency addresses the core psychological barrier preventing approvals: the perception that shops might recommend unnecessary work for profit. When customers see problems with their own eyes, skepticism transforms into understanding.
What makes a digital vehicle inspection report effective at building customer confidence?
Effective digital inspection reports include high-quality photos with proper lighting and context, color-coded severity ratings that help customers prioritize, balanced documentation showing both problems and healthy components, clear annotations highlighting specific concerns, and educational notes explaining why recommended repairs matter. The best reports combine visual evidence with concise explanations that empower informed decision-making.
How long does it take to see approval rate improvements after implementing DVIs?
Most shops see measurable approval rate improvements within 2–4 weeks of implementing digital inspections, with full results typically achieved within 30–60 days as teams develop consistency and customers become familiar with the new format. Early adopters often experience immediate impact as the contrast with previous verbal-only recommendations proves dramatic. Sustained improvement requires ongoing quality control and team training.
Do digital inspections work better for certain types of repairs than others?
Digital inspections prove most effective for repairs where visual evidence clearly demonstrates necessity: brake system wear, tire condition, fluid contamination, belt deterioration, suspension component damage, and underbody corrosion. They provide moderate benefits for repairs requiring diagnostic testing beyond visual inspection. The key is to match the inspection approach to the repair type, using photos where visual evidence tells the story and supplementing with diagnostic data where needed.
How do I prevent digital inspections from overwhelming customers with too much information?
Use color-coded severity ratings to create visual hierarchy, present only red (critical) and yellow (important) items during initial customer communications, reserve green (acceptable) items for documentation rather than active presentation, and structure service advisor conversations to address urgent issues first. Customers appreciate comprehensive inspections when presented with clear prioritization guidance rather than undifferentiated lists of findings.
What photo quality standards should technicians follow for confidence-building inspections?
Photos must be sharp enough that customers can identify components clearly, well-lit with supplemental lighting if needed, include enough context that customers understand component location, use consistent angles for items inspected regularly to enable comparison over time, and incorporate simple annotations (arrows, circles, measurements) to highlight specific concerns. Blurry, poorly lit, or confusing images undermine trust rather than building it.
How should service advisors present inspection findings to maximize customer confidence?
Service advisors should use educational language rather than sales pressure, walk customers through photos using open-ended questions that encourage engagement, explain both the current condition and the consequence of inaction, respect customer autonomy by providing time to review and discuss with family if desired, and position themselves as consultants helping customers make informed decisions rather than salespeople pushing services.
Can digital inspections help with customer retention as well as approval rates?
Yes, significantly. Shops emphasizing inspection transparency report annual customer retention rates of 75–82% compared to industry norms of 60–65%. The confidence built through transparent DVIs drives loyalty because customers perceive the shop as a trustworthy partner rather than a potentially biased vendor. This retention improvement compounds over time, with loyal customers generating predictable revenue streams and referring friends and family.
What ROI can shops expect from implementing digital vehicle inspections?
Shops implementing comprehensive DVI programs typically see 25–40% increases in average repair order value within the first year. For a shop servicing 400 vehicles monthly with a $350 baseline average repair order, a 30% increase generates approximately $42,000 in additional monthly revenue, or over $500,000 annually. When factoring in improved customer retention and referral rates, total ROI typically exceeds 400% in the first year, with ongoing benefits compounding over time.
